The Property
This home is part of a Grade II listed former farmhouse built in coarse Limestone under a slate roof. The elegant accommodation is set over three floors and was fully modernised in 1999. It also has exposed stonework, natural timbers and fitted log burners, which give the property unique charm and character. There is an enclosed garden, side patio and large double garage, carport and store.

Outside
The East-facing garden is enclosed by a low stone wall with railings over and mature evergreens ensure the gardens privacy. It is mainly laid to lawn with shaped well stocked borders including a variety of shrubs and plants; there is also a mature apple tree set in the lawn. There is ample parking for several cars in front of a large double garage with open car port to the side. There is an electric charging point for a vehicle and a water tap.

Location
The historic town of Market Deeping stands at the old junction of the A15 & A16, equidistant from Stamford and Peterborough (approximately 9 miles). It is noted for some fine stone period properties as well as a good range of facilities including local shops, inns, the historic church of St Guthlac, medical health and leisure centre as well as primary and secondary schools. There is an extensive local bus service nearby and the town is in the catchment area for the renowned Bourne Grammar School. Local sporting amenities include watersports at Tallington Lakes as well as golf at Burghley Park (home of the famous Burghley Horse Trials). The Cathedral City of Peterborough offers a wide range of retail and recreational facilities together with a main line rail link to London King's Cross with a publicised journey time of approximately 50 minutes.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
